Drik Panchang is a comprehensive Hindu almanac and calendar that provides information on auspicious and inauspicious dates, festivals, eclipses, and other important events, which is used to determine auspicious times for important tasks. This Panchang is used by astronomers and astrologers to make horoscopes, ask astrological questions, and calculate eclipses.
